Overview

IR2167S from Infineon Technologies is a fully integrated 600V fluorescent lamp ballast control IC combining PFC, half-bridge gate driving, and lamp protection logic in a single SOIC-20 package. It implements critical conduction mode (CrCM) boost PFC with no current-sense resistor, programmable preheat/ignition timing, and internal fault counter for end-of-life detection. Used in electronic ballasts for T5/T8 lamps requiring high power factor (>0.98), low THD (<10%), and automatic lamp exchange.

For engineers reviewing the IR2167S datasheet, IR2167S pinout, IR2167S application, or IR2167S equivalent, key selection considerations include CrCM PFC operation without sense resistor, dual-mode oscillator (preheat/run), filament sensing via CPH pin, capacitive-mode protection, and thermal latch behavior at 160°C junction temperature.

Technical Context

The IR2167S integrates three functional blocks: a CrCM boost PFC controller with zero-current detection (ZX pin), a variable-frequency ballast oscillator with externally programmable deadtime (DT pin), and a high-voltage half-bridge driver (HO/LO outputs) with 600V floating capability. Its oscillator uses CT/RT-based ramp generation with dual thresholds (VCT+ = 4.0 V, VCT− = 2.0 V) and T-flip-flop duty control.

Protection architecture includes four independent fault inputs: CS (overcurrent), SD (lamp status/EOL), VDC (brown-out), and TJ (thermal shutdown at 160°C). Fault handling employs a sequential counter (55 cycles for CS over-threshold in ignition mode) and latched shutdown requiring VCC or SD cycling to reset - not automatic restart.

Key Specifications

Parameter Value and Actual Design Meaning
PFC topology Critical Conduction Mode (CrCM) boost - enables >0.98 PF with no current-sense resistor
Max output voltage rating 600 V VB - supports direct connection to rectified AC line up to 277 VAC
Oscillator frequency range 41–47 kHz (typ. 44 kHz) - programmable via RT/CT; preheat and run modes use separate frequency profiles
Thermal shutdown threshold 160 °C TJ - latched fault requiring VCC or SD pin reset, not auto-restart
Startup supply current 150 µA - enables micropower startup from small auxiliary winding or capacitor
CS overcurrent trip 1.2 V (typ.) - triggers after 55 consecutive cycles above threshold in ignition mode
VCC zener clamp 15.6 V ±0.5 V - regulates internal supply; requires external current limiting on VCC

Pinout & Package

Package: 20-Lead SOIC (wide body), RoHS-compliant (PbF).

Pin/Terminal Circuit Role Design Meaning
1 VDC DC bus voltage sense input Detects brown-out (VDC < 3.1 V) and overvoltage (VDC > 5.7 V); enables UVLO and bus OK logic
3 CPH Preheat timing capacitor node Charges at 3 µA in preheat, 1 µA in ignition; thresholds at 4.1 V (end preheat) and 5.1 V (end ignition)
4 RPH Preheat frequency resistor Sets preheat frequency fPH; current sourced into RPH determines ramp rate during preheat phase
5 RT Oscillator timing resistor Primary frequency programming pin; current source sets CT ramp slope (IRT = 2.0 V / RT)
6 RUN Run frequency resistor Sets running frequency fRUN; active only when RPH = 0 V and CPH > 4.0 V
7 CT Oscillator timing capacitor Forms RC time constant with RT; ramped between 2.0 V and 4.0 V to set oscillator period
8 DT Deadtime programming resistor Sets HO/LO deadtime (2.4 µs typ.); resistance value directly scales tDHO/tDLO
9 OC Overcurrent threshold programming Sets CS trip level (1.2 V typ.); higher resistance lowers threshold voltage
10 LO Low-side gate driver output Drives bottom MOSFET of half-bridge; 0–14.5 V swing, 85 ns rise time, 45 ns fall time
11 COM Power and signal ground Common return for LO, CS, SD, COMP, ZX, VBUS, and logic circuits
12 VCC Logic supply input Internally clamped at 15.6 V; supplies bias for logic, drivers, and amplifiers
13 VB High-side floating supply Connects to bootstrap capacitor; must sustain 600 V offset relative to VS
14 VS High-side floating return Reference for HO output; tied to half-bridge midpoint; handles −0.3 V to VB + 0.3 V
15 HO High-side gate driver output Drives top MOSFET; same timing specs as LO but referenced to VS/VB
16 SD Shutdown and lamp status input Detects lamp removal (SD > 5.1 V), EOL (SD < 1.0 V or > 3.0 V), and forces latch-off
17 CS Current sense input Monitors half-bridge current via shunt; 1.2 V threshold triggers fault counter in ignition mode
18 ZX PFC zero-crossing detection Inputs PFC inductor current; comparator threshold 2.0 V with 300 mV hysteresis
19 COMP PFC error amplifier output Drives PFC MOSFET gate; sourcing/sinking capability up to 50 µA
20 VBUS PFC bus voltage sense Monitors DC bus for overvoltage (4.3 V threshold); bias current < 0.1 µA

Key Features

Feature Design Value
No PFC current sense resistor Uses ZX pin for CrCM zero-current detection - eliminates power loss and layout sensitivity of shunt resistor
Programmable preheat & ignition RPH and CPH pins enable independent control of preheat duration/frequency and ignition ramp profile
Capacitive-mode protection Monitors CS pin during run mode; shuts down if current falls below 0.2 V threshold - prevents lamp damage
End-of-life (EOL) detection SD pin interprets voltage levels (1.0–3.0 V) as filament degradation - triggers safe shutdown before open-circuit failure
Lamp filament sensing CPH pin voltage trajectory (charge rate, thresholds) confirms filament continuity before ignition

Equivalent & Alternatives

The following parts are listed as comparable options for similar fluorescent ballast control applications.

Alternative Part Technical Difference Application Difference Selection Advice
IR2166 Same pinout and core architecture, but lacks end-of-life (EOL) detection and lamp filament sensing via SD pin Supports basic preheat/ignite/run but cannot detect filament degradation or trigger EOL shutdown Select IR2166 only for cost-sensitive designs where lamp lifetime monitoring is not required
IRS2166D Includes integrated bootstrap diode and enhanced ESD protection; identical PFC/ballast functionality but different SOIC-20 pin mapping (e.g., CT/RT swapped) Requires PCB redesign due to non-pin-compatible pinout; supports same CrCM PFC and half-bridge drive Choose IRS2166D only when bootstrap diode integration and improved latch immunity justify layout revision

Compared with IR2166 and IRS2166D, the IR2167S uniquely delivers filament health monitoring and EOL shutdown via SD pin voltage interpretation - a design-critical feature for medical, UV, and high-reliability commercial lighting where unmonitored lamp failure poses safety or performance risk.

FAQ

What is the purpose of the CPH pin and how is it used in lamp sequencing?

The CPH pin serves as the preheat timing capacitor node. During preheat, it charges at 3 µA until reaching 4.1 V, signaling end-of-preheat. In ignition mode, it charges at 1 µA until 5.1 V, triggering transition to run mode. Its voltage trajectory also confirms filament continuity - a stalled CPH voltage indicates open filament, preventing unsafe ignition attempts.

How does the IR2167S implement capacitive-mode protection, and what circuit condition triggers it?

Capacitive-mode protection activates during run mode when the CS pin voltage falls below 0.2 V for ≥1 cycle - indicating resonant tank operation below resonance (capacitive region). This condition risks excessive MOSFET voltage stress and lamp instability. The IC responds by latching off both HO and LO outputs and holding COMP at 0 V until reset via VCC or SD cycling.

Can the IR2167S be used with lamps other than standard fluorescent tubes, such as cold-cathode or UV-C lamps?

Yes - the IR2167S supports cold-cathode and UV-C lamps via programmable preheat time (RPH), ignition ramp (CPH), and run frequency (RUN/RT). Its filament sensing (CPH trajectory) and EOL detection (SD pin) are equally valid for UV lamps, where filament degradation directly correlates with UV output decay. Designers must adjust RPH, RT, and DT values per lamp datasheet requirements.

What happens when thermal shutdown occurs, and how is the device recovered?

At 160°C junction temperature, the IR2167S enters latched fault mode: HO/LO/PFC outputs disable, COMP drops to 0 V, and quiescent current drops to ~150 µA. Recovery requires either cycling the SD pin (high then low) or dropping VCC below 9.5 V (falling UVLO threshold) and reapplying. No automatic restart occurs - ensuring safe cooldown before reattempting lamp ignition.
